医疗大数据应用需要多种技术支持,包括数据采集与整合、存储与管理、分析与挖掘、安全与隐私保护、系统集成与互操作性,以及特定场景下的技术需求。本文将详细探讨这些技术在不同场景中的应用及可能遇到的问题与解决方案。
1. 数据采集与整合技术
1.1 数据采集技术
医疗数据的来源多样,包括电子病历、影像数据、实验室数据、可穿戴设备等。数据采集技术需要能够高效、准确地从这些来源中提取数据。
- 电子病历系统(EMR):通过接口或API从医院信息系统中提取患者的基本信息、诊断记录、用药记录等。
- 影像数据:利用DICOM标准从影像设备中获取CT、MRI等影像数据。
- 可穿戴设备:通过蓝牙或Wi-Fi实时采集患者的生理数据,如心率、血压等。
1.2 数据整合技术
医疗数据通常分散在不同的系统和数据库中,数据整合技术需要将这些异构数据进行统一处理。
- ETL(Extract, Transform, Load):从不同数据源提取数据,进行清洗和转换,然后加载到统一的数据仓库中。
- 数据标准化:采用HL7、FHIR等医疗数据标准,确保不同来源的数据能够互操作。
2. 数据存储与管理技术
2.1 数据存储技术
医疗数据量大且复杂,需要高效的存储技术来支持。
- 分布式存储系统:如Hadoop HDFS,能够处理海量数据的存储和访问。
- 云存储:利用云服务提供商的存储服务,如AWS S3、Azure Blob Storage,实现数据的弹性扩展和高可用性。
2.2 数据管理技术
数据管理技术确保数据的完整性、一致性和可追溯性。
- 数据仓库:如Snowflake、Redshift,用于存储和管理结构化数据。
- 数据湖:如Databricks,支持存储结构化、半结构化和非结构化数据。
3. 数据分析与挖掘技术
3.1 数据分析技术
数据分析技术帮助从医疗数据中提取有价值的信息。
- 描述性分析:通过统计方法描述数据的特征,如患者年龄分布、疾病发病率等。
- 预测性分析:利用机器学习算法预测疾病风险、治疗效果等。
3.2 数据挖掘技术
数据挖掘技术用于发现数据中的潜在模式和关联。
- 关联规则挖掘:发现疾病与药物之间的关联,如某种药物对特定疾病的疗效。
- 聚类分析:将患者分为不同的群体,如高风险患者和低风险患者。
4. 数据安全与隐私保护技术
4.1 数据安全技术
医疗数据涉及患者隐私,数据安全技术至关重要。
- 加密技术:对存储和传输中的数据进行加密,防止数据泄露。
- 访问控制:通过角色-based访问控制(RBAC)限制数据的访问权限。
4.2 隐私保护技术
隐私保护技术确保患者数据在使用过程中不被滥用。
- 数据脱敏:对敏感数据进行脱敏处理,如将患者姓名替换为匿名ID。
- 差分隐私:在数据分析中引入噪声,保护个体隐私。
5. 系统集成与互操作性技术
5.1 系统集成技术
医疗系统通常由多个子系统组成,系统集成技术确保这些系统能够协同工作。
- 中间件:如ESB(企业服务总线),用于不同系统之间的消息传递和数据交换。
- API网关:统一管理不同系统的API,简化集成过程。
5.2 互操作性技术
互操作性技术确保不同系统之间的数据能够无缝交换。
- HL7 FHIR:一种医疗数据交换标准,支持不同系统之间的数据互操作。
- IHE(Integrating the Healthcare Enterprise):提供一系列集成规范,促进医疗系统的互操作性。
6. 应用场景特定的技术需求
6.1 临床决策支持系统(CDSS)
CDSS需要实时分析患者数据,提供诊断和治疗建议。
- 实时数据处理:利用流处理技术,如Apache Kafka,实时处理患者数据。
- 机器学习模型:训练和部署机器学习模型,辅助医生进行诊断。
6.2 远程医疗
远程医疗需要高效的数据传输和实时通信技术。
- 视频会议技术:如Zoom、Webex,支持医生与患者之间的实时沟通。
- 低延迟网络:确保数据传输的实时性和稳定性。
总结:医疗大数据应用需要多种技术支持,从数据采集与整合、存储与管理、分析与挖掘,到安全与隐私保护、系统集成与互操作性,以及特定场景下的技术需求。这些技术共同构成了医疗大数据应用的基础,帮助医疗机构提高效率、优化决策、提升患者体验。在实际应用中,医疗机构需要根据具体需求选择合适的技术组合,并不断优化和调整,以应对不断变化的医疗环境和挑战。
原创文章,作者:IT_learner,如若转载,请注明出处:https://docs.ihr360.com/strategy/it_strategy/287316